
Tefal pans are a popular choice for home cooks and professionals alike. They are known for their non-stick coating, which makes them easy to use and clean. The range includes different types of pans, such as frying pans, saucepans, and saute pans, as well as different materials like stainless steel and aluminium. The pans are also oven-safe and dishwasher-safe, making them convenient for various cooking needs. While some users have noted that the design could be improved, overall, Tefal pans are considered reliable and good value for money.

Tefal pans are PFOA-free
Tefal, one of the most recognisable cookware brands on the market, has addressed these concerns by eliminating PFOA from their products. They were even one of the pioneers of PFOA-free coatings, demonstrating their commitment to creating safe and healthy cookware for their customers. This means that Tefal pans do not contain the harmful acid that has been a cause for concern for many consumers.
The safety of non-stick cookware has been a topic of discussion for some time. Non-stick coatings can release toxic chemicals when heated, especially at high temperatures. This has led to concerns about the potential health risks associated with their use. However, modern non-stick cookware, including Tefal pans, is generally considered safe for everyday home cooking as long as certain precautions are taken.
It is recommended to use non-stick cookware at low to medium heat and to avoid maximum heat or hotter cooking methods like broiling. Additionally, proper care and maintenance of non-stick cookware are crucial. Avoiding scratches, which can reduce the non-stick qualities and potentially introduce plastic particles into food, is essential. Hand washing with a sponge and warm, soapy water is recommended, as steel wool or scouring pads can cause scratches.
Tefal pans, with their PFOA-free coating, offer a safe and convenient option for those seeking non-stick cookware. The brand is known for its durable and long-lasting products, ensuring that their pans remain non-stick, safe, and scratch-free even after years of intensive use. Their commitment to consumer satisfaction and quality control further adds to the trustworthiness of their PFOA-free cookware.

They are dishwasher-safe
Tefal pans are dishwasher-safe, but there are a few things to keep in mind. Firstly, while the pans themselves are dishwasher-safe, the handles may not be. The handles of the Tefal Jamie Oliver Ingenio collection, for example, are not dishwasher-safe. Therefore, it is important to check the specific instructions for your Tefal pan model.
Another thing to note is the type of detergent used. Some sources mention that you should not use dishwasher tablets with Tefal pans as they can be too harsh and may damage the non-stick coating. Instead, it is recommended to use a gel detergent or a mild detergent with a soft sponge and hot water. One source mentions that they had no trouble washing their Tefal pans in the dishwasher, but they did not use the typical dishwasher tablets used in the UK.
Additionally, it is worth mentioning that while Tefal pans are dishwasher-safe, they may not require much effort to wash by hand. One source mentions that the Tefal pans they tested were "a dream to clean" by hand, with grease and stains slipping off easily. So, if you don't have a dishwasher or prefer to hand wash your pans, Tefal pans are still a good option in terms of ease of cleaning.
Furthermore, to maintain the longevity of your Tefal pans, it is recommended to use plastic or wooden utensils when cooking to avoid scratching the non-stick surface. This is especially important if you plan to wash your pans in the dishwasher, as scratches can make it more difficult for the dishwasher to effectively clean the pans.
Overall, while Tefal pans are dishwasher-safe, it is important to follow the specific care instructions for your particular model and use the appropriate detergents and utensils to ensure the longevity of your pans.

They are oven-safe
Tefal pans are oven-safe, which means you can start your cooking on the stove and finish it off in the oven. The pans are oven-safe up to temperatures of 175°C/350°F for up to 1 hour. This is a feature that is particularly useful for cooking certain types of food, such as roasts.
The Tefal Jamie Oliver Ingenio collection, for example, is a set of pans that can be used in the oven. They also come with plastic lids, so they can be placed in the fridge for food storage. The collection includes a 28cm frying pan, 24 cm saute pan, a 16cm saucepan, and 20cm saucepan, with two glass lids, a preservation lid, and two removable handles. The removable handles are useful for transferring the pans to the oven and stacking them in the dishwasher.
The Tefal Essential Non-stick 5-piece set is also oven-safe. This set includes frying pans, saucepans, or saute pans that can go in the oven, thanks to their detachable handles. The handles must be removed before placing the pans in the oven.
Tefal pans are also dishwasher-safe, although it is recommended to wash them by hand with a non-abrasive sponge and mild detergent to prolong their life.

They are durable
Tefal pans are built to last. The brand claims that its pans feature the UK's longest-lasting non-stick coating. Tefal's non-stick coating is put through 8,000 abrasion cycles to ensure optimum glide over time. The coating is extremely durable and provides long-lasting protection against scratches and abrasions.
Tefal's iconic Thermospot technology, a red dot in the middle of the pan, indicates when the pan is at the optimum cooking temperature. The Thermo-Spot turns full red when the pan has reached the ideal temperature for perfect searing. This feature, along with the non-stick coating, ensures that food doesn't stick to the pan, reducing the amount of scrubbing required to clean it.
The pans are also lightweight, making them easy to manoeuvre despite their heavy bases. The heavy base ensures even cooking and good heat conduction, allowing the pan to reach the desired temperature quickly. The handles are designed for a comfortable grip, and the pans are oven-safe and dishwasher-safe, making them convenient for everyday use.
The durability of Tefal pans is further demonstrated by the detachable handles, which allow for easy storage and transfer to the oven. The pans can also be used for food storage in the fridge, and their stackable design saves space. The longevity of the pans is also evident in the variety of cooking methods they support, including frying, boiling, stewing, and roasting.
Tefal pans are a good choice for those seeking durable cookware that is reliable, long-lasting, and easy to maintain.
